About the Photographer
Originally from Fontana Liri in southern Italy, Giorgio Salemme is a street photographer with a keen and sensitive eye for everyday details, familiar faces, and quiet suburban landscapes. His visual approach is shaped by his upbringing and rooted in a strong connection to his origins.
After earning a degree in Graphic Design from the Academy of Fine Arts in Frosinone, Giorgio Salemme lived and studied in Warsaw, an experience that broadened his cultural and artistic perspective. This period also led to exhibitions at the Gutenberg Museum in Mainz and the Palais de la Porte Dorée in Paris.
His work is driven by both a deep attachment to place and a curiosity for discovering new environments. While street photography remains central to his practice, he also explores visual experimentation and video art—an area that earned him selection in several small film festivals and the video section award at Artkeys 04 in 2022.
